Prepare a large baking sheet by lining it with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at. Set aside.
In a medium-sized saucepan, combine the butter, granulated sugar, cocoa powder, and milk.
Place the saucepan over medium heat and stir frequently until the butter is melted and the mixture is well combined.
Bring the mixture to a boil, and let it boil for 1 minute. Stir constantly to prevent scorching.
Remove the saucepan from the heat and stir in the vanilla extract and salt.
Add the quick-cooking oats and shredded coconut to the saucepan, and stir until everything is well coated with the chocolate mixture.
Using a spoon or cookie scoop, drop tablespoon-sized portions of the mixture onto the prepared baking sheet.
Let the macaroons sit at room temperature for about 30 minutes, or until they are firm and set.
Once firm, transfer the macaroons to an airtight container for storage. Enjoy!
